The funny thing is, if you keep reading, 925 (e) says otherwise, at least for the M1 Carbine. 925 (e) says:
Quote:
Attorney General shall authorize the importation of, by any licensed importer, the following:
(1) All rifles and shotguns listed as curios or relics by the Attorney General pursuant to section 921 (a)(13), and
|
921 (a)(13) is simply the definition of "Collector"
The curios and Relic list, includes this tidbit:
Quote:
Originally Posted by ATF C&R List
All Original military bolt action and semi automatic rifles mfd. between 1899 and 1946.
|
M1 Carbine falls under that description. M1 Rifles were made into the 50s, but many would be covered.
Unless there is something else that says otherwise, I am at a loss to how this is legal.
